How much do senior bridge eng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ior bridge engineer in Michigan is $110,306.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$91,100.00 and $125,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Senior Bridge Engineers?

Senior Bridge Engineers are highly experienced civil engineers who specialize in the design, analysis, construction, and maintenance of bridges and related structures. They often lead engineering teams on large infrastructure projects, ensuring compliance with safety standards, regulations, and technical specifications. Their responsibilities typically include project management, supervising junior engineers, conducting site inspections, and solving complex engineering problems. Senior Bridge Engineers also collaborate closely with architects, contractors, and government agencies throughout the project lifecycle.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ior Bridge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Bridge Engineer, you need a solid background in civil or structural engineering, a professional engineering (PE) license, and extensive experience in bridge design and analysis. Mastery of design software like AutoCAD, MicroStation, and structural analysis tools such as SAP2000 or MIDAS Civil is typically required, along with knowledge of relevant codes and standards. Exceptional le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help you manage teams, coordinate with stakeholders, and deliver complex projects efficiently. These skills ensure that bridge projects are safe, cost-effective, and compliant with engineering standards.

What is the difference between Senior Bridge Engineer vs Bridge Designer?

AspectSenior Bridge EngineerBridge Designer
Required CredentialsBachelor's or Master's in Civil Engineering, PE license often preferredBachelor's or Master's in Civil or Structural Engineering, often with design certifications
Work EnvironmentInvolved in project management, structural analysis, and overseeing constructionFocuses on conceptual and detailed design, drafting, and modeling
Employer & Industry UsageEngineering firms, government agencies, construction companiesDesign firms, consulting agencies, architectural firms

While both roles involve bridge projects, Senior Bridge Engineers oversee entire projects, including analysis and construction management, whereas Bridge Designers primarily focus on creating detailed designs and plans. The roles often overlap in skills and certifications but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What are some common challenges faced by Senior Bridge Engineers when managing large infrastructure projects?

Senior Bridge Engineers often encounter challenges such as coordinating multidisciplinary teams, ensuring compliance with evolving safety and environmental regulations, and managing tight project timelines and budgets. Effective communication with stakeholders, including contractors, government agencies, and community representatives, is crucial for addressing unexpected issues and keeping projects on track. Additionally, staying updated on new materials and construction technologies can be essential for optimizing bridge design and longevity.

Are you passionate about highway bridges and their structure and design?  Then HDR is looking for a Senior Bridge Engineer who is passionate about the structure and design of highway bridge to join our Nationally ranked team of professionals in Ann Arbor or East Lansing, MI. The primary responsibilities of the Senior Bridge Engineer include:


    Plan, direct, and deliver projects that include bridge design, bridge rehabilitation, bridge inspection and structures design on DOT and local agency projects. This position may include being responsible for the delivery and coordination of several projects concurrently.
    Work with other managers to coordinate the staffing and workload through the entire project development to complete the project on schedule
    Establish client relations and participate with marketing, contractual, and production activities to establish and strengthen future and existing business lines.
    Work with the Business/Accounting Manager, Project Controller, Company Controller and the Area Manager or Managing Principal for project reviews.
    This position may be assigned to serve on larger bridge projects nationally and may include mega alternate delivery projects.   

In the role of Senior Bridge Engineer, we'll count on you to: 
 
  • Serve in a lead technical role on bridge design projects
  • Perform complex structural planning, analysis and design for all structural aspects of transportation projects
  • Work on projects that typically include bridge (steel plate girder, prestress concrete, segmental and cable) box culvert, and interchange design for highway and railway projects
  • Serve as a technical specialist or Project Manager on mid-size projects, and supervise more junior engineers in the performance of engineering tasks
  • Perform other duties as needed


 

Preferred Qualifications
  • Master's degree in Structural Engineering
  • SE
  • Familiarity with engineering software packages such as: LEAP Bridge Enterprise, FB-MultiPier, LPile, AASHTOWare BrR, midas Civil, MDX, SAP2000, CSiBridge, ADINA, RM Bridge, spColumn, LUSAS, STLBridgeLRFD, or STLBridge
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ree
  • A minimum of 10 years bridge design experience
  • Requires professional engineering license recognized by the licensing board for the location of the position offered. Example: Professional Engineer (PE or P.Eng) license.
  • Proven hands-on experience in all aspects of bridge design projects
  • Familiarity with Bluebeam Revu and engineering software packages such as: LEAP Bridge Enterprise, FB-MultiPier, LPile, AASHTOWare BrR, midas Civil, MDX, SAP2000, CSiBridge, RM Bridge, spColumn, STLBridgeLRFD, or STLBridge.  
  • Knowledge of ADINA, LUSAS, Bentley OpenBridge Designer and OpenBridge Modeler and/or Autodesk  Infraworks and Civil3d.
  • Experience using Microsoft Office Suite, MicroStation, AutoCAD, MathCAD, LARSA, Prestress Concrete Design
  • Demonstrated leadership skills, communication skills and ability to work with various teams
  • Project management skills desirable
  • Strong communication skills and willing to work in a team environment
  • Must be comfortable being viewed as a technical expert in engineering analysis and design and have proven background of technical leadership on these types of projects
